Primavera and Physostegia Bloom time

Primavera and Physostegia bloom time is the season in which the flowers of these plants bloom. Knowing the bloom time of plants will help you plan your garden properly. Along with Primavera and Physostegia Care, Primavera and Physostegia season is a very important to know. You can know the bloom time of these plants and its other features before planting it in your garden. Primavera bloom time is Early Spring, Spring and Late Winter whereas Physostegia bloom time is Summer, Late Summer and Early Fall.

Primavera and Physostegia Type of Soil

Knowing the type of soil is a very important part of gardening. The good quality of the soil improves Primavera and Physostegia Benefits. The growth of plant is dependent on the type of soil used. Every plant requires different types of soil, some may need a loamy type of soil while some need soil which has a good drainage capacity. Knowing the pH of the soil will ensure the proper growth of the plant and it will also enhance your gardening skills. Primavera and Physostegia type of soil is as bellow:

  • Primavera type of soil: Loam, Sand
  • Physostegia type of soil: Clay, Loam

The pH of soil can be of three types: Alkaline, Acidic and Neutral. Primavera and Physostegia pH of soil is as follows:

  • Primavera pH of soil: Acidic, Neutral
  • Physostegia pH of soil: Acidic, Neutral, Alkaline
